Abstract

Aiming at the problem of risk evaluation of subway shield construction, a fuzzy comprehensive evaluation method based on WSR and combined weighting is proposed. Firstly, using the WSR methodology to analyze and select the risk indicators of the subway shield system from the three dimensions of “Wuli - Shili - Renli”, a risk assessment index system for subway shield construction was constructed. Then, fuzzy theory is introduced to establish a comprehensive evaluation model of subway shield construction based on combined weighting. Through the multiplication synthesis method, the weight values of the analytic hierarchy process and the entropy weight method are combined, and the principle of fuzzy relation synthesis is used to comprehensively evaluate the membership level. In the end, the shield tunnel in Qingdao Metro Line X is used as an example to calculate and demonstrate. The results show that the risk is at the “general” level, which is basically consistent with the actual situation. It shows the feasibility and applicability of the established evaluation method, which has guiding significance for reducing the risk of subway shield construction.
